Previously being a convent, the Auldington is now a central heritage hotel that combines its grand facade and historical features with a stylish and functional contemporary interior furnishings and modern local art to provide excellent service to the discerning guests.

Location
Auldington is extremely well located in the city of Launceston and is only 10 minutes walk to the city centre, excellent restaurants and cafes, the Cataract Gorge and river cruises.

Rooms
This property offers luxuriously appointed rooms and all of the rooms boast the latest modern interior design and are equipped with contemporary amenities.

Restaurant
This property does not have a restaurant.

General
This proeptry also offers you with tour booking service that provides you with information about local attractions such as Hillwood strawberry farm, Liffey Falls Nature Reserve, Grindelwald Swiss Village, Asbestos Range National Park and Launceston's fabulous restaurants and cafes.

Auldington Launceston Guest Reviews


4.2 out of 5

A great private hotel close to town. Had character. Service acceptable and house staff friendly. Although it was only $5.50 per day, the additional parking cost was not appreciated. There is little chance that guests would arrive by any other means than by car.

susan tomlin wrote on December 10, 2010


4.2 out of 5

The Auldington was a lovely small hotel with a very friendly feel within walking distance to the town centre. It was clean and fresh and a perfect alternative to the larger more impersonal hotels one often stays in.

Lawrence Buchanan wrote on November 23, 2009


5 out of 5

Great service, helpful staff, very clean room and good facilities

Rachel Hay wrote on September 3, 2009


3.8 out of 5

I am used to 4 1/2 - 5 star Hotel style accomodation. This was very different to what I am used to, it was more like school dormitary type accomodation to me, however it was quite comfortable although I would not rate it 4 1/2 star. I would say 3 1/2 - 4 star but for the price with a continental breakfast included it was good value for money. Staff were very pleasant and it was clean. One problem I did have was getting in and out of the ensuite, it was very small, you had to squash between the door and sink to get to the toilet.I did love the old style building from the outside.

Alan Reynolds wrote on December 7, 2008


4.4 out of 5

Good place and I would stay again. Room was small but very clean and bathroom was very clean too. Good parking. Walking distance to centre of town.
